Problem

The instability of computer systems due to resource conflicts between software and hardware, limiting the development of real-time application programs, especially with micro-control units (MCUs), and the inconvenience of expanding hardware circuits for new ICs, which increases manufacturing costs and complexity.

Innovation Solution

A communication system with multiple serial ports that automatically identifies device types and communication protocols, using a control unit to initialize interface devices and establish a mapping relationship table, allowing application programs to communicate without prior knowledge of device types or protocols, thus reducing development and manufacturing costs.

A communication system with serial ports for automatically identifying device types and communication protocols and method thereof are described. The communication system and method are capable of automatically identifying the device types and communication protocols of interface devices with different serial device numbers which are disposed in the serial port architecture. Furthermore, the drivers are capable of performing a serial communication based on the serial port architecture for matching the device types and communication protocols correspondingly, thereby reducing the development and manufacturing costs of communication system. Moreover, the user of an application program module only needs to provide the device numbers and data control information without the cooperation of hardware circuits and manufacturing technique of the interface devices to complete the automatic control and monitoring tasks of the interface devices to increase the utilization convenience.
